Common Plumbing Problems and even Solutions

The most frequent plumbing issues homeowners face can be a leaky water filters. This annoying problem can waste gallons of water more than time and lead to higher bills. The source is often a new worn-out washer or O-ring, and correcting it usually consists of shutting off the water supply and replacing the faulty elements. Regular maintenance could prevent such leaking and save an individual from unnecessary expenditures.

An additional common issue will be a clogged strain, which can affect your daily routine. Hair, soap residue, and grease are typical culprits that can increase within your pipes. In order to tackle this, you can use a plunger or even a drain snake to clear the blockage. Intended for preventive measures, normal flushing with hot water and using drain strainers may help keep your drains flowing smoothly and prevent future clogs.

Low normal water pressure is also a problem that numerous homeowners encounter. This could stem from many factors, including vitamin buildup in the pipes or issues with the comunitario water supply. To diagnose the matter, first check in case the problem is available in all taps or just one. When it’s localized, you may need in order to clean or substitute the aerator. With regard to widespread issues, that might be time to consult a new plumber to investigate and even resolve the underlying result in.

Choosing and Doing work with Plumbers

Finding the particular right plumber for your home can be a daunting task, nevertheless knowing what in order to look for makes it easier. Start by exploring local plumbing solutions and checking on the web reviews to determine their reputation. Seem for plumbers that are licensed in addition to insured, as this specific ensures they meet up with professional standards and even can offer the required protection against virtually any mishaps. Asking pals, family, or friends and neighbors for recommendations could also lead you to be able to trustworthy professionals who else have proven their own skills in real-life situations.

Once you've determined a few possible plumbers, don’t think twice to ask for quotes. A new reputable plumber will certainly provide an estimation of costs after assessing the task, allowing you to be able to compare prices plus services. Be cautious of any rates that seem abnormally low, as they may indicate subpar work or hidden costs. Additionally, inquire regarding their experience with specific plumbing issues you could be facing; a new plumber well-versed within your problem is very likely to deliver better results.

Communication is key if working with a plumber. Clearly describe the issues you're facing and any symptoms you’ve observed, as this will assist them diagnose typically the problem more effectively. Maintaining open traces of communication through the process assures that you're on a single page and can address any issues or questions rapidly. After the job will be completed, consider offering feedback issues services, as this will help others in the particular community make knowledgeable choices.

Regular servicing is key to preventing serious domestic plumbing issues. Start by checking for leaking around toilets, sinks, and under basins. Even small leakages can cause significant normal water waste and enhance your water invoice. Make sure to tighten any reduce fittings and substitute worn washers or even seals to keep your plumbing system in good condition. Cleaning out and about your drains occasionally is also a essential maintenance step. Over time, hair, grease, plus debris can accumulate, leading to clogs. Make use of a mixture of baking soda and white vinegar to help clear slight blockages, and look at using a empty snake for more obstinate clogs. Implementing a routine of flushing your drains along with hot water also can reduce buildup and keep things flowing smoothly.

Finally, don’t forget concerning your outdoor plumbing related. Insulating your water lines can prevent abnormally cold during cold weather conditions, while regularly checking for signs of trouble, such as moist spots in your own yard or abnormally high water charges, can assist you address problems quickly. Taking these types of preventative measures can easily save you cash and inconvenience in the end.
